The Rise of Cross-Disciplinary Innovation Labs
Cross-disciplinary innovation labs are collaborative spaces where students, from different academic backgrounds, come together to solve real-world problems using a combination of knowledge and skills from various disciplines. These labs are designed to break down the traditional silos of academia and promote an interdisciplinary approach to learning. With the rise of technology and globalization, the need for collaboration and cross-disciplinary skills has never been greater.
Breaking Down Academic Silos
Traditionally, students have been taught within a specific field or discipline, with limited opportunities for cross-collaboration. This has created silos within academia, where students are not exposed to the diverse perspectives and knowledge that other disciplines can offer. As a result, students often struggle to adapt to the ever-changing needs of the workforce, as they are not equipped with the necessary cross-disciplinary skills.
Cross-disciplinary innovation labs address this issue by bringing students from different disciplines together, creating a space for collaboration and knowledge-sharing. This allows students to learn from each other and apply their unique skills and expertise to solve complex problems. By breaking down traditional academic silos, students are exposed to new perspectives and ways of thinking, preparing them for a more diverse and interconnected world.
